    Actually, I'll change my vote to undecided.

    I'm going to buy one or the other, but probably not both XBL Basketball games.

    From my experience last year, NBA 2k3 was much more polished, but the online play was a joke (3pter after 3pters, very lame). NCAA BB 2k3 had less polish, no sliders, but the online play was much much more enjoyable (zone defenses, realistic basketball action, etc).

    I'll probably hold off on buying either one until they are both released and I can rent them (plus, see which game our site will likely support).
